Напісанне тэхнічнага задання
Тэхнічнае заданне (ТЗ) з'яўляецца ключовым дакументам пры распрацоўцы вэб-прыкладанняў. Яно вызначае мэты, патрабаванні і функцыянальнасць праекта, а таксама служыць асновай для камунікацыі паміж замоўнікам і вэб-распрацоўшчыкамі. Якасна складзенае ТЗ скарачае магчымыя памылкі, упрашчае і дазваляе захаваць каштоўнасць працэсу распрацоўкі і забяспечвае дасягненне жаданага выніку.
1. Апісанне мэты праекта
Першы крок пры напісанні ТЗ - вызначыць мэты і задачы праекта. Чаткае разуменне таго, што павінна быць дасягнута з дапамогай распрацаванага вэб-прыкладання, дапамагае скасаваць увагу на неабходных функцыях і патрабаваннях і зьмяншае час на бесьпамылковыя размовы, а таксама выклікае зайвыя зразумеласьці ў выпадку нязгод.
2. Апісанне функцыянальнасці
У ТЗ неабходна апісаць функцыянальнасць праекта. Жадана дэтальна, але Вы ўжо глядзіце, як атрымаецца. Якія дзеянні зможа выконваць карыстальнік, якія дадзеныя будуць апрацоўвацца, якія модулі і функцыі павінны быць рэалізаваныя. Важна ўлічваць усе патрабаванні замоўніка і прадугледзець магчымасць пашырэння функцыяналу ў будучыні.
3. Тэхнічныя патрабаванні
Апішыце, дзе павінна працаваць ваша прыкладанне: на мабільным прыладзе, браўзэры або, можа, толькі на КПК. Калі можаце, укажыце выкарыстаныя тэхналогіі, мовы праграмавання, базы дадзеных і іншыя інструменты, але гэта ўжо апцыянальна. Таксама варта ўлічваць патрабаванні да бяспекі, прадукцыйнасці, маштабаванасці і сумяшчальнасці з рознымі плятформамі.
4. Дызайн і інтэрфейс карыстальніка
Вэб-дадатак павінна быць прывабным і зручным у выкарыстанні. У ТЗ пажадана апісаць патрабаванні да дызайну, у тым ліку каляровую схему, кампаноўку элементаў і агульны стыль. Таксама неабходна вызначыць патрабаванні да адаптыўнасці і мабільнай версіі прыкладання. Або скажыце, што Вам лянота думаць і я сам зраблю.
5. Тэставанне і адладка
Для забеспячэння якасці разработкі, ТЗ павінна ўключаць патрабаванні да тэставання і адладкі. Вызначце, якія тэсты павінны быць праведзеныя для праверкі функцыянальнасці і правільнасці працы прыкладання. Таксама не забудзьце паказаць патрабаванні да абработкі памылак і рэгістрацыі памылак.
6. Тэрміны і бюджэт
Укажыце патрабаваныя тэрміны завяршэння і размясціце задачы па этапах разработкі. Таксама разгледзіце фінансавыя пытанні і пакажыце прадпалягаемую стацю разработкі.
* * * *
Калі ў Вас у галаве нешта складаней сайта-візітоўкі/блога, то складанне тэхнічнага задання – можа быць складаным і адказным працэсам, які патрабуе ўвагі да дэталяў і разумення Вашых патрабаванняў. Якасна выкананае ТЗ дапамагае пазбегнуць непаразуменняў, паскорыць распрацоўку і дасягнуць поспеху праекта.